The name "Hitler" is derived from the word "Hüttler" - someone who lives in a hut.
In the 19th Century there were several variations of the name in Austria: Hüttler, Hiedler, Hittler and Hitlerdepending on region and dialect and all variations were pronounced more or less the same. It is accepted that the variations are derived from Hütte (hut) and was probably used to refer to a peasant or small holder.
